James Bert Garner (September 2, 1870 – November 28, 1960) was an American chemical engineer and professor at the Mellon Institute of Industrial Research from 1914 until his retirement in 1957.

Gas mask, WWI. The P helmet, PH helmet and PHG helmet were early types of gas mask issued by the British Army in the First World War, to protect troops against chlorine, phosgene and tear gases. Rather than having a separate filter for removing the toxic chemicals, they consisted of a gas-permeable hood worn over the head which was treated with ...
This primitive type of mask went through several stages of development before being superseded in 1916 by the canister gas mask. The so-called 'Mask of Agamemnon', a 16th-century BC mask discovered by Heinrich Schliemann in 1876 at Mycenae, Greece, National Archaeological Museum, Athens The word "mask" appeared in English in the 1530s, from Middle French masque "covering to hide or guard the face", derived in turn from Italian maschera, from Medieval Latin masca "mask, specter, nightmare". An open circuit SCBA typically has three main components: a high-pressure gas storage cylinder, (e.g., 2,216 to 5,500 psi (15,280 to 37,920 kPa), about 150 to 374 atmospheres), a pressure regulator, and a respiratory interface, which may be a mouthpiece, half mask or full-face mask, assembled and mounted on a framed carrying harness.
